Question - Compute the total current assets. (FORMAT OF ANSWER EXAMPLE: P500,000/P1,500,000)

(a) Trade installment receivables normally collectible in 18 months, P100,000.

(b) Installment notes receivable due over 18 months in accordance with normal trade practice, P150,000.

(c) Prepaid taxes which cover assessments of the operating cycle of the entity, P50,000. (d) Trading securities purchased by the temporary investment of cash available for current operations, P500,000.

(e) A receivable from a customer not collectible within one year, P200,000.

(f) A deposit on machinery ordered, delivery of which will be made within six months, P100,000.
